Hi all,
What do people think of the Wiley Shibboleth login process? From a journal or journal article link, this is what happens:
1. Off campus, user goes to a journal home page http://onlinelibrary.wiley.com/journal/10.1111/(ISSN)1365-2702 or clicks on a DOI to an article http://dx.doi.org/10.1111/j.1365-2702.2006.01357.x.
2. User clicks on Institutional Login.
3. User selects their institution.
4. They log in.
5. Once logged in, the user is returned to the Wiley login page and has to hunt for the journal or article the journal link or DOI is meant to take them directly to...
Has anyone contacted Wiley yet to suggest that this needs to be worked on asap?
